Хто такий QA-інженер і як стати тестувальником? DAN IT Education DAN IT
Тестування на відмітостійкість перевіряє, як програма впорається з непередбачуваними ситуаціями та помилками. Manual QA Engineer перевіряє вручну програмне забезпечення, чи відповідає воно вимогам, виявляє дефекти та помилки. Вони перевіряють ПЗ і з погляду розробки, і з погляду клієнта, контролюють його якість. Найбільша продуктова компанія в Україні за кількістю технічних фахівців — Evoplay (1698 співробітників). За нею Ajax Systems і Genesis, що мають однакову кількість технічних спеціалістів — 1200.
📚 У яких напрямах QA потрібно мати додаткові знання та навички
Також можна виділити спеціалізацію QA Automation Engineer. У завдання цього фахівця входить самостійна розробка автоматичних скриптів, які здійснюють більшу частину процесів тестування без втручання людини. Зазвичай цю професію опановують програмісти, отримуючи додаткову освіту.
- У цій статті розглядатиметься процес контролю якості, його ключові кроки та переваги впровадження надійної стратегії контролю якості.
- Викладачі-практики допоможуть кожному студенту опанувати лише актуальні знання, щоб він успішно працевлаштувався.
- «На першому мітингу ви можете замість своєї оцінки поставити знак питання.
- Зазвичай для цього використовують JIRA чи Redmine.Тестувальник вміє працювати з тест-кейсами, тест-планами, чек-листами та баг-трекерами.
- Уже на початку цього року також відбулися скорочення в новоствореній групі компаній DVL («Датагруп», «ВОЛЯ», lifecell) — 15% ІТ-команди та у SQUAD — 130 співробітників.
Що таке QA та як отримати професію тестувальника
Команда розробки виправляє все і тестувальник перевіряє робота у сфері ІТ знову. Тобто стежити за якістю, хто такий тестувальник, як тестувати сайт чи програму? Коли вона знаходиться у логічному для користувача місці й виглядає логічним для нього чином.
Роль у процесі розробки ПЗ
- «Звичайно, якби я просто виконував свої обов’язки, то не досяг би підвищення так швидко.
- Там тестувальник — це перший друг розробника, який допомагає знайти факап до того, як замовник втратить через це гроші».
- Тож важливо переконатися, що під час тестування немає оновлення сервісів, а останні оновлення, які треба протестувати, уже задеплоїні на сервер.
- Мануальник може швидше опанувати необхідні навички та знання, ніж автоматизатор, для отримання роботи.
- Якщо ж технічні — то SDET, AQA, Security/Performance, Development тощо.
Мануальник може швидше опанувати необхідні навички та знання, ніж автоматизатор, для отримання роботи. Мінус автоматизаторів — qa це це складніший напрям для вивчення. Automation QA повинен вміти все те, що і мануальник, а ще знати мову програмування та вміти писати автотести.
Підписатись на коментарі
Якщо QA Engineer хоче розвиватися в технічному напрямку, то він може перекваліфікуватися у розробники, оскільки QA Engineer часто має справу з програмним кодом. Інколи навіть вміє його читати (не на рівні розробника, але все одно може зрозуміти його). Якщо ж QA Engineer пише автотести — він вже наполовину програміст. На етапі планування складається календарний графік робіт з реалізації функціоналу. На цьому етапі QA Engineer зі свого боку визначає, які дії будуть виконані для забезпечення якості. Мінус для мануальників — автоматизація багатьох процесів.
- Після проходження курсу QA почати роботу в IT компанії варто з позиції junior QA.
- Незалежно від того, чи ви займаєтеся виробництвом або послугами, важливо розуміти різницю між QA і QC і правильно використовувати їх для досягнення вищих стандартів якості.
- Найдорожчими є дефекти, виявлені на етапі використання ПЗ кінцевим користувачем.
- Розглянемо взаємозв’язок і взаємодію між методами в рамках загального процесу забезпечення якості ПЗ.
- Якщо говорити більш простою мовою, то QA навчання містить контроль над якістю усіх процесів організації, навіть на пряму не пов’язаних з продуктом.
- Ці вдосконалення дозволяють командам ефективніше постачати високоякісне програмне забезпечення, забезпечуючи попередження дефектів, а не просто їх виявлення.
- Але подекуди фахівці звільняються самі, найму в Україні немає, компанія наразі розвивається в інших країнах.
- Деякі аспекти тестування можуть бути рутинними, особливо якщо виконуються одні й ті ж тести для кількох версій продукту.
- Найперший крок — це зробити забезпечення якості невід’ємною частиною розробки продукту.
Наприклад, розробка може йти за моделлю Waterfall (водоспад), коли завдання описуються, виконуються й віддаються на тестування по черзі. Розуміння основ різних моделей розробки допомагає тестувальнику ефективніше адаптуватися до завдань, проєктів і навіть компаній. Таким чином, табличка і приклади показують, що обидва методи взаємопов’язані, але різні своїми аспектами забезпечення якості. QC, або контроль якості, це процес, https://wizardsdev.com/ спрямований на виявлення та виправлення дефектів у готовому продукті.